How often do you update/change your product descriptions? Or do you just do it once and use that forever?

It's a good practice to periodically review and update your product descriptions on your website to ensure accuracy, clarity, relevance, and optimization.

Here are some reasons why you may want to update or change your product descriptions:

 

  1. SEO optimization: Optimize your product descriptions for search engines by using relevant keywords, meta descriptions, and alt text for images. Remember that SEO algorithms and search queries may change over time, so you must update your product descriptions accordingly.  You can look at the Search Console Data for the newer search query,e ann improve your descriptions using those data.

  2. Accuracy and clarity: Ensure your product descriptions are accurate, complete, and up-to-date. Check that the product information on your website matches the information you provide to other channels, such as social media, marketplace, or email. Also, ensure that your product descriptions include all the relevant information your customers need to make an informed decision, such as size, color, material, origin, and warranty. 
  3. Customer feedback and reviews: Listen to your customer's feedback and reviews, and use their insights to improve your product descriptions. Avoid technical terms or complex language that may confuse or discourage customers.

The frequency of the update in the description can vary or depending on how the product performance changes, but it is always a good practice to update the product descriptions over time.

It's a good practice to update your product descriptions regularly, especially if you add new features or update the design of your products.


If you add new features or functionality to your products, make sure to update your product descriptions to reflect these changes. This can help customers understand how your products have evolved and what benefits they offer. Also, you can change the description if you are selling seasonal products to reflect the relevant features and benefits.

Whether you change the description or not the important thing here is to optimize your product descriptions for search engines. Use relevant keywords that your customers are likely to search for. This can help improve your search engine rankings and make it easier for customers to find your product.

This is Richard from PageFly - Landing Page Builder App. Based on my experience, it's essential to often update your product descriptions for the following reasons:

  1. Keeping up with current trends: Product descriptions that are outdated may not be as effective in attracting customers as ones that are current and relevant. By updating your product descriptions regularly, you can ensure that they reflect the latest trends and are more likely to appeal to potential customers.

  2. Improving SEO: Product descriptions are important for SEO (Search Engine Optimization) purposes. Regularly updating your descriptions with relevant keywords and phrases can help improve your website's search engine rankings.

  3. Highlighting changes or improvements: If you've made any changes or improvements to your products, updating your descriptions can help highlight these changes to customers. This can help increase sales and improve customer satisfaction.

  4. Correcting errors or inaccuracies: Product descriptions may contain errors or inaccuracies that could be confusing to customers. Regularly reviewing and updating your descriptions can help ensure that they are accurate and reflect the true nature of your products.

  5. Addressing customer questions or concerns: Over time, you may notice that customers are asking similar questions or raising similar concerns about your products. By updating your descriptions, you can proactively address these questions or concerns and provide the information that customers are looking for.

In summary, regularly updating your product descriptions can provide more detailed information, address customer concerns, stay competitive, and accurately reflect changes in pricing or availability. By doing so, you can improve the overall customer experience and increase sales for your Shopify store.
